By integrating geographical dimension into CRM and Business Intelligence, location intelligence provides the pharma industry with greater insights to understand, predict, and improve the effectiveness of sales and marketing activities.
With Location Analytics, you can easily identify:
- Customer buying patterns
- Customer prescription behavior
- Physician prescribing patterns
- Underperforming sales territories & relationships between stagnant sales regions
- High-potential areas and expansion opportunities

Illinois Department of Public Health - State of Illinois has selected Galigeo to deploy over more 300 users. Galigeo is part of Illinois National Electronic Disease Surveillance System (I-NEDDS) which is a component of a national electronic disease reporting system that not only links health care providers, state and local public health agencies within Illinois, but also provides data to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C).
The main advantages are:
- Improve the timeliness and accuracy of information,
- Quickly responding to the changing needs of public health
- Decrease time to identify causes, risks factors and appropriate interventions
- Increase early event detection
